An'''Characterization Tags''' are an informal, ad hoc system of taggingshorthand for describing the changes made by an author to the characters he has "borrowed" that has spontaneously evolved over the years within the greater [[Fanfic]] community.
 
These tags are concatenated and prepended to a character name, separated by exclamation marks: for example, ''Angry!Uber!Harry.''

* ''Fem'': (Sometimes "Female".) A fairly rare tag,Sometimes used to indicate that a character of uncertain or variable gender is female or predominantly so in the fic. Especially common in [[Anime]] fanfiction. It's also used with a character (or a group of characters) of non-ambiguous gender, in which case it indicates a [[Gender Flip]].
** For Ranma of ''[[Ranma ½]]'', it usually indicates a story where he accepts and embraces his girl-side, often to the extent of abandoning being male altogether.
** In ''[[Harry Potter]]'' fanfiction, usually in stories written after the release of ''The Half-Blood Prince'', this is typically used to indicate a female Blaise Zabini.
** Multiple [[Dropped a Bridget On Him|Bridgets]] were dropped on ''[[Mobile Suit Gundam 00]]'' fandom when the beautiful Tieria was revealed to have a masculine voice. Even now, people call for 'female!Tieria' or the more explicit 'Tiera-with-girl-parts'.
** This happens frequently with the ambiguous character Haku from ''[[Naruto]]'', but this tag also gets used all the time on ''Naruto himself''. Partially ''Justified'' in the fact that Naruto has been seen changing into a female form as part of a Henge (or disguise), based on himself if he were a well endowed female instead of a guy.
** Seen in video game fanfics in which a main character's gender can be chosen by the player, such as ''[[Knights of the Old Republic]]'' (female!{{spoiler|Revan}}, female!Exile) and ''[[Mass Effect]]'' (female!Shepard, AKA fem!Shep) -- a corresponding "male" tag also exists.
